Teaching Personnel is looking for a caring and committed Autism Support Workerto support children and young people with Autism Spectrum Condition (ASC) in schools across Scarborough.
This rewarding role involves working closely with pupils who need additional help to access their learning. You’ll be supporting children both in the classroom and through targeted interventions, helping them to develop socially, emotionally, and academically.
Key Responsibilities:
-
Provide 1:1 and small group support to pupils with autism
-
Assist with the implementation of individual education and behaviour plans
-
Support class teachers and SENCOs in delivering inclusive education
-
Promote positive behaviour and emotional well-being
-
Help pupils build confidence, communication, and independence
What We’re Looking For:
-
Experience supporting children or young people with autism (education or care settings)
-
A calm, patient, and understanding approach
-
Good communication and teamwork skills
-
A commitment to safeguarding and promoting pupil welfare
-
An enhanced DBS on the Update Service (or willing to apply)
Relevant qualifications such as a CACHE Level 2/3 or a background in psychology, youth work or SEN are desirable but not essential.
